About This Tour
A 3-day / 2-night Maasai Mara safari is an excellent short safari from Nairobi and is generally considered the minimum length for a worthwhile road safari. It gives you one full day dedicated to wildlife viewing while keeping the trip practical for travelers with limited time.

The Maasai Mara is famous for its open savannah, abundant wildlife and the Great Migration. It also supports excellent resident wildlife outside the migration period.

Expand allCollapse allDAY 1: Nairobi – Maasai Mara
Distance: Approximately 250–300 km, depending on the route and accommodation
Driving time: Approximately 5–7 hours, depending on road and traffic conditions
Activities: Scenic drive + afternoon/evening game drive
6:30–7:00 AM – Pick-up from Nairobi
Pick up guests from their hotel, residence, JKIA or Wilson Airport.
After a short safari briefing, depart Nairobi and drive toward the Great Rift Valley.
8:30–9:00 AM – Great Rift Valley Viewpoint
Make a short stop at the Great Rift Valley viewpoint for photographs and refreshments.
Continue through Narok town, an important stop for fuel and supplies.

DAY 2: Full-Day Maasai Mara Game Drive
Activity: Full-day game drive
Meals: Breakfast, packed lunch & dinner
This is the main safari day.
6:00 AM – Early Morning Game Drive
Wake up early and have breakfast or take breakfast with you.
Leave for the reserve around sunrise when wildlife is often particularly active.
The morning drive can explore different sections of the Mara depending on wildlife movements and your guide's knowledge.
